MySQL强制卸载教程:一步到位

资源类型:30-0.net 2025-06-26 18:39

mysql如何强制卸载简介:



MySQL如何强制卸载:全面而彻底的指南 MySQL,作为一款广泛使用的关系型数据库管理系统,在数据处理和存储方面发挥着重要作用

    然而,在某些情况下,我们可能需要强制卸载MySQL,例如为了升级版本、解决冲突或释放系统资源

    本文将提供一个全面而彻底的指南,帮助您强制卸载MySQL,确保旧版本不留痕迹,为新版本的安装或其他软件的运行做好准备

     一、卸载前的准备工作 在卸载MySQL之前,有几项重要的准备工作必须完成,以确保数据的安全性和完整性

     1.备份数据库: -强制卸载MySQL将删除所有与之相关的数据和配置文件

    因此,在卸载之前,务必备份所有重要的数据库文件

     - 可以使用MySQL自带的备份工具(如mysqldump)或第三方备份软件来备份数据库

     2.停止MySQL服务: - 在卸载之前,必须停止正在运行的MySQL服务

    这可以通过系统服务管理器(如systemd、sysvinit等)或MySQL自带的命令来完成

     - 在Windows系统中,可以通过“服务”管理器找到并停止MySQL服务;在Linux系统中,可以使用`systemctl stop mysql`或`service mysql stop`命令来停止服务

     3.检查依赖项: - 在卸载MySQL之前,还需要检查是否有其他软件或服务依赖于MySQL

    如果有,需要先卸载或更改这些依赖项,以避免卸载后出现系统不稳定或软件无法运行的情况

     二、卸载MySQL软件 完成准备工作后,接下来就可以开始卸载MySQL软件了

    不同的操作系统有不同的卸载方法,下面将分别介绍

     Windows系统 1.通过控制面板卸载: - 打开“控制面板”,选择“程序和功能”,在列表中找到MySQL相关的程序(如MySQL Server、MySQL Workbench等),右键点击并选择“卸载”

     2.手动删除残留文件: -卸载程序后,还需要手动删除MySQL在系统中的残留文件

    这些文件通常位于`C:Program FilesMySQL`、`C:Program Files(x86)MySQL`、`C:ProgramDataMySQL`(隐藏文件夹)和`C:Users你的用户名AppDataRoamingMySQL`等路径下

     - 使用资源管理器进入这些路径,并删除所有与MySQL相关的文件夹和文件

     3.清理注册表: - MySQL在安装过程中会在注册表中添加一些条目

    这些条目在卸载程序后可能仍然保留在注册表中,需要手动删除

     - 打开注册表编辑器(regedit),并删除以下注册表项: -`HKEY_LOCAL_MACHINESYSTEMControlSet001ServicesMySQL` -`HKEY_LOCAL_MACHINESYSTEMControlSet002ServicesMySQL` -`HKEY_LOCAL_MACHINESYSTEMCurrentControlSetServicesMySQL` -`HKEY_LOCAL_MACHINESOFTWAREMySQL` - 注意:清理注册表是一项高危操作,务必小心谨慎,避免误删其他重要注册表项

     Linux系统 1.使用包管理器卸载: - 在Linux系统中,可以使用包管理器(如apt-get、yum等)来卸载MySQL软件

     - 对于基于Debian的系统(如Ubuntu),可以使用以下命令: bash sudo apt-get remove --purge mysql-server mysql-client mysql-common mysql-server-core- mysql-client-core- sudo apt-get autoremove -y sudo apt-get autoclean - 对于基于Red Hat的系统(如CentOS、RHEL),可以使用以下命令: bash sudo yum remove mysql mysql-server mysql-client 2.手动删除残留文件和目录: -卸载软件包后,还需要手动删除MySQL的配置文件和数据目录

    这些文件通常位于`/etc/mysql`和`/var/lib/mysql`路径下

     - 使用`rm -rf`命令递归删除这些目录和其中的所有文件: bash sudo rm -rf /etc/mysql /var/lib/mysql - 注意:此操作将永久删除所有MySQL数据,请确保已经备份了重要数据

     3.清理系统日志: - 为了彻底清除与MySQL相关的所有痕迹,还需要清理系统日志中相关的条目

    可以使用`rm`命令删除与MySQL相关的日志文件(如`/var/log/mysql`)

     4.删除MySQL用户和组: - 如果MySQL在安装过程中创建了专用的用户和组,也需要将这些用户和组删除

    可以使用`deluser`和`delgroup`命令(对于Debian系)或`userdel`和`groupdel`命令(对于Red Hat系)来完成此操作

     三、验证卸载是否成功 完成卸载步骤后,还需要验证MySQL是否已成功卸载

    这可以通过以下方法进行: 1.检查服务状态: -尝试启动MySQL服务,如果服务无法启动并显示“服务未找到”等错误消息,则说明MySQL已成功卸载

     2.检查文件和目录: - 手动检查之前删除的文件和目录是否确实已被删除

    可以使用文件管理器或命令行工具进行查找

     3.检查注册表(仅限Windows): - 在Windows系统中,可以使用注册表编辑器检查之前删除的注册表项是否确实已被删除

     4.运行MySQL命令: -尝试在命令行中运行MySQL相关的命令(如`mysql --version`),如果系统提示命令未找到或无法识别,则说明MySQL已成功卸载

     四、注意事项 在卸载MySQL的过程中,有几点需要注意: 1.备份数据: -强制卸载MySQL将删除所有与之相关的数据和配置文件

    因此,在卸载之前务必备份所有重要的数据库文件

     2.小心清理注册表: - 在Windows系统中清理注册表时务必小心谨慎,避免误删其他重要注册表项导致系统不稳定或软件无法运行

     3.使用专业卸载工具: - 如果手动卸载过程中遇到困难或不确定如何操作,可以使用专业的卸

阅读全文
上一篇:MySQL Linux乱码问题解决方案

最新收录:

  • 揭秘:MySQL数据库存储位置大揭秘
  • MySQL Linux乱码问题解决方案
  • MySQL日志文件存放路径指南
  • 优化存储,轻松实现Mysql数据库体积减小秘籍
  • MySQL中如何定义Text字段
  • MySQL如何限制特定IP访问
  • MySQL索引:加速查询性能的关键
  • MySQL数据库中的减法运算操作指南
  • 优化MySQL:数据库连接池数量揭秘
  • MySQL查询返回记录总数为NULL?原因揭秘!
  • Linux系统下快速停止MySQL服务指南
  • 新惊天动地:MySQL游戏数据揭秘
  • 首页 | mysql如何强制卸载:MySQL强制卸载教程:一步到位